…where everyone is beautiful…
Across the street from Red Germaine
there is a place I long to know… to go,
where everyone is beautiful, even their souls,
and their eyes dance in the candle – light.
There is a syncopation in the air… a Brazilian beat;
People cha cha between the tables,
and everyone says hello.
I don’t even know which one to choose
so I let fate decide who joins me.
And here he comes…a handsome figure who mambos in
We smile, and the music moves us forward.
Of course I love to dance, and we do, we do it well,
while low laughter, loud whispers and smiles surround us.
And there is a dark-haired mystery who sambas in.
We smile and the music moves us to giggles.
Of course I love to zouk, and we lose all sense of time
holding hands under the table, I slip her my number.
There is a syncopation in the air…a Brazilian beat;
People cha cha between the tables..
and everyone says hello.
I don’t even know which one to choose
so I let fate decide who joins me.
This enigmatic place of one-line dreams
across the street from Red Germaine
Karima Hoisan
September 15, 2014
Costa Rica
